    Let \(X\) be a complex Banach space and \(T\in{\mathfrak B}(X)\). The operator \(T\) is said to be Hermitian if \(e^{i\theta T}\) is an isometry for every \(\theta\in\mathbb{R}\). Also, a projection \(P\) on \(X\) is a bicircular projection if \(e^{i\theta} P+ e^{i\beta}(I- P)\) is an isometry for all real values of \(\alpha\) and \(\beta\). The main result of the paper is as follows. Theorem. A projection on a complex Banach space is a bicircular projection if and only if it is a Hermitian projection. Finally, some immediate consequences of this result are proved.
